Meaning, origin, history

Jessy is a gender-neutral name of Hebrew origin, meaning "God will hear" or "God is hearing". It is derived from the Hebrew name Jesse, which was the father of King David in the Bible. The name Jessy has gained popularity as an independent given name in recent years, particularly among those who are looking for unique and modern alternatives to traditional names.
